Ciera Grimley, Patrick Grimley and Ciara McIlvenna died following the crash in November.

A 19-year-old County Tyrone man has appeared in court charged with causing the death of three people in a crash near Markethill in November last year.They were part of a group who had been returning from Mr Grimley’s 40th birthday celebrations.Josh McGleenan of Ashveagh in Benburb appeared at Newry Magistrates' Court on Monday.

He is charged with three counts of causing death by dangerous driving, four counts of causing GBI by dangerous driving, excess speed, using a mobile phone while driving and being unable to properly control a vehicle. Mr McGleenan spoke only to confirm his name, date of birth and that he understood the charges against him, which a PSNI detective constable said she was familiar with and could connect the accused to.A number of family members of those impacted were present.
